Unpacking the Hawk Tuah Token Collapse: From Promises to Perils
In the volatile world of cryptocurrency, the failed launch of the HAWK token in December 2024 resulted in significant repercussions, with estimated losses of around $200,000. Although this figure may seem minor within the grand scale of crypto transactions, for Hailey Welsh, known online as the “Hawk Tuah Girl,” the aftermath was overwhelming.
Aftermath of the HAWK Token Crash: Fear and Silence
In an interview with Channel 5, Welsh revealed that following the token’s disastrous collapse, she faced a barrage of death threats and public outrage, forcing her into seclusion for several months. She described the ordeal as intensely distressing, noting she lived in constant fear of hostility when in public, an experience that left her deeply shaken.
The HAWK memecoin, which launched with much fanfare, saw an initial surge in market capitalization, reaching a staggering $490 million. However, the success was short-lived, as the token’s value plummeted by over 90% within a day, settling around $40 million before further declining to just over $1 million. Despite accusations of a “rug pull,” Welsh maintains her innocence, asserting she was merely a promotional figure and not involved in the token’s engineering.
The Legal Battle: Creators in the Crosshairs
In December 2024, an investor lawsuit was filed targeting the coin’s creators and associated entities for allegedly selling unregistered securities. Notably, Welsh was not implicated in this legal action, aligning with her narrative of being a public ambassador rather than a decision-maker.
Despite the legal clarity, skepticism persists. Onchain analyst ZachXBT criticized Welsh, claiming the crypto community warned her against the token venture, yet she proceeded. When the venture failed, she reportedly withdrew, leaving investors to bear the brunt of the losses.
A Cautionary Tale: Welsh’s Advice Against Crypto Engagement
More than a year after the incident, Welsh remains distant from the crypto industry, advising others to steer clear due to its complexities and risks. She emphasized the importance of being cautious about professional endorsements, a lesson learned through her own challenging experience.
While opinions differ on whether Welsh was naive, complicit, or somewhere in between, the indisputable facts are the token’s launch, its failure, and the financial losses suffered by real individuals. Her lawyer’s estimation of $200,000 in losses, though minor compared to the token’s initial value, represents significant real-world impact on those who invested based on her endorsement.
